Amsterdam | London

Search Results

2526 results found
Image 434679475
Image 450352744
Image 450843816
Image 454089801
Image 596280564
Image 958142779
Image 748734627
Image 458921275
Image 585158873
Image 596279263
Image 810504709
Image 958146018
Image 810504637
Image 457053313
Image 958144266
Image 958145124
Image 458373594
Image 958145123
Image 958142431
Image 441777149